Oracle数据库如何将列名全部转换为大写?(oracle 列名大写)

Oracle数据库拥有一个强大的查询功能,可以将列名全部转换为大写。在本文中,我们将介绍如何使用Oracle数据库将列名全部转换为大写。

第一步,首先我们需要确认表中的列名是否存在。可以通过使用 SELECT * FROM table_name; 命令来查看表中的所有列名。

第二步,若表中存在列名,我们可以使用 Oracle 数据库的 SQL 命令将这些列名转换为大写。可以使用以下 SQL 语句来实现:

SELECT upper(column_name) FROM table_name;

其中,upper()函数可以将字符串转换为大写。 如果需要将所有字段都转换为大写,可以使用 SELECT * FROM table_name; 命令,其中*表示所有字段。

第三步,我们也可以使用命令行实用程序 SQL *Plus 来将列名全部转换为大写。SQL *Plus 可以通过多种方式访问 Oracle 数据库,其中最常用的是 sqlplus 命令。 可以使用以下命令将列名全部转换为大写:

SQL> COLUMN COLUMN_NAME FORMAT A10 UPPERCASE;

这将更改列名格式,以使所有字母均为大写字母。

最后,我们可以使用 PL/SQL 编程语言来将列名全部转换成大写。在 PL/SQL 中,可以使用以下代码将列名全部转换为大写:

DECLARE

CURSOR Cursor_Name IS SELECT column_name FROM table_name;

v_column_name VARCHAR2(100);

BEGIN

OPEN Cursor_Name;

LOOP

FETCH Cursor_Name INTO v_column_name;

EXIT WHEN Cursor_Name%NOTFOUNT;

DBMS_OUTPUT.PUT_LINE(upper(v_column_name));

END LOOP;

CLOSE Cursor_Name;

END;

以上就是针对 Oracle 数据库如何将列名全部转换为大写的方法介绍。Oracle 拥有多种将列名全部转换为大写的方法,每种方法都有其独特的优点,可以根据实际情况进行选择。


数据运维技术 » Oracle数据库如何将列名全部转换为大写?(oracle 列名大写)